Hello,
Is there something that can counteract the negative side effects of
yohimbine?
Whenever I take it, it causes a dose-dependent amount of anxiety /
nervousness. Also, it causes major stomach upset and frequent trips to the
bathroom with loose bowels.
However, I have found it useful as a motivational drug, I seem to be
much more 'on-task' when i use it. I always take it with caffeine which
also seems to have a dose related effect on side effects when combined
with the yohimbine.
I usually take 2.5mg yohimbine twice per day along with 50-200mg
caffeine twice per day. Recently I've only been taking caffeine because the
yohimbine side effects were too much.
I've heard of a theory
about NDMA receptors releasing dynorphin causing these side effects.

Any advice would be greatly appreciated, thanks!
